| Connect 1-4 cameras or POE / non-POE devices to the RJ45 ports.
| 57V DC power to the HIGHWIRE Powerstar Base unit is recommended, giving typically 25 watts of total camera power budget.
| Total camera power budget using a POE switch is typically 8 watts (802.3af) or 18 watts (802.3at). Refer to the power budget table in the datasheet.
Note | The LED indicated power is the total limit and remains constant.
| Connecting 57V DC power directly to the Quad unit increases the POE power available if required.
| The VPSU-57V-800 supply supports 40 watts of total camera power and the VPSU 57V-1500 supports 78 watts.
| No POE is sent over the coax, so a HIGHWIRE VHW-HW powered by 12V may be used at the base side.
